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0489078 59798 0754215 2560789 79
59 225072 89227779808
59 225072 89227779808
5377 6641008932 985 86911691001
All about undefined
Interested in learning more?
59 225072 89227779808
5377 6641008932 985 86911691001
See more
27 12334351455 814984588
7942391 3153 2219 080
See more
19 712713
1893738304 5580 67477966 437
See more